Transaction 27939c120a44edc9b005e1d267c803b44ff7754862a984d74139a17ac5d3cea8
1 Input
1 Output
-
27939c120a44edc9b005e1d267c803b44ff7754862a984d74139a17ac5d3cea8:0
- value
- 80000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e646709b7b2f08bd733f87c2e63d873416fe49ff OP_EQUAL
- address
- 3NgbiuuDXjESyRkPiWerVQi7w75h4DLLYq